What we’re about

The Builders of the Adytum is a teaching and training Order in the Western Mystery Tradition.

Its teachings and practices are designed to bring about higher states of consciousness, free from the delusion of separateness - thus producing profound forms of realization, liberation, compassion, and more fulfilling ways of living.

Adytum is a Latin term and refers to the inner-most and most sacred chamber in a temple - the Holy of Holies or Sanctum Sanctorum, where the ineffable Divine dwells. And Builders refers to those who endeavor to establish that structure, which is a living temple, “built without hands,” as the old saying goes.

As Builders of the Adytum, we construct our inner shrine by applying the practical secrets of Ageless Wisdom. This wisdom is said to be “Ageless” because, although the means of transmission may change over time, the principles themselves are timeless and forever true.
